First Declaring and Documentation
When starting separation procedures, the primary step commonly entails submitting the needed paperwork with the suitable court. family preference visa attorney consists of a petition or issue for separation, which details the factors for the divorce and any kind of ask for kid safekeeping, support, or division of assets.
You'll need to gather vital documents such as marital relationship certificates, financial documents, and any type of pertinent contracts or prenuptial agreements.
Once the paperwork is submitted, you'll need to ensure that your spouse is correctly served with the divorce papers. This can be done via a process-server or certified mail, depending upon the needs of your territory.
After your spouse has actually been offered, they'll have a specific amount of time to respond to the application.
It is crucial to precisely complete and file all required records to guarantee that your divorce procedures proceed efficiently. Any errors or omissions might postpone the procedure or lead to problems down the line.
Looking for the support of a qualified lawyer can aid you navigate the documentation and lawful requirements associated with starting a separation.
Court Appearances and Procedures
On a regular basis, navigating court looks and procedures during divorce can be a daunting procedure. As soon as your separation instance is submitted, you may be needed to attend numerous court appearances. These appearances can consist of hearings related to short-term orders, negotiation seminars, and eventually, the trial. It's vital to familiarize yourself with the particular treatments and guidelines of the court where your case is being heard. Ensure to dress suitably for court, arrive on schedule, and perform yourself respectfully.
During court looks, you may require to attend to the court directly, so it's vital to talk plainly and with confidence.
Understanding court treatments is crucial to make sure that your case proceeds smoothly. Before each court look, assess any type of necessary documentation and prepare any type of files or proof needed. Additionally, be prepared to address inquiries from the court or your attorney. It's essential to follow any kind of guidelines provided by the court and adhere to due dates for sending documentation.
Final Judgment and Outcomes
Acquiring a last judgment in a separation situation notes a significant landmark in the legal process. This judgment symbolizes the main end of the marriage and details the final decisions made by the court relating to crucial problems such as division of properties, youngster custody, visitation civil liberties, and financial support. The last judgment is legally binding and needs both events to stick to its terms.
